The Subscription settings page lets you manage your Cothon plan, monitor usage, update billing information, and upgrade or downgrade as your needs change.

Overview

Cothon offers several subscription tiers designed for different organization sizes and needs. Each plan includes a base set of features with usage-based limits on AI processing, storage, and team seats.

Available Plans

FeatureStarterProfessionalEnterprise
Team MembersUp to 3Up to 15Unlimited
Bid Analyses/Month1050Unlimited
Proposals/Month525Unlimited
AI Processing Credits1001,000Custom
Storage5 GB50 GBCustom
Opportunity MonitoringBasic filtersAdvanced + alertsAdvanced + API
Integrations13Unlimited
API AccessRead-onlyRead/WriteFull + webhooks
SupportCommunityPriority emailDedicated CSM
SSO/SAMLNoNoYes
Custom BrandingNoYesYes
Audit Logs30 days90 days1 year
Data ExportManualScheduledAPI + scheduled

Managing Your Subscription

Viewing Current Plan

Navigate to Settings → Subscription to see:

  • Your current plan and billing cycle
  • Usage statistics for the current period
  • Next billing date and amount
  • Payment method on file

Upgrading Your Plan

Tip

Upgrades take effect immediately and are prorated — you only pay the difference for the remainder of your current billing period. No double-charging.

Downgrading Your Plan

Warning

Before downgrading, check your current usage against the lower plan's limits. If you exceed the new plan's limits (team members, storage, integrations), you'll need to reduce usage before the downgrade takes effect.

Usage Monitoring

Usage Dashboard

The usage dashboard shows real-time consumption for the current billing period:

MetricDisplayAlert Threshold
Analyses UsedProgress bar with count80% of limit
Proposals GeneratedProgress bar with count80% of limit
AI Credits UsedProgress bar with credits80% of limit
Storage UsedProgress bar with GB90% of limit
Team Seats UsedCount of active membersAt limit
API CallsDaily and monthly counts90% of limit

Overage Handling

When you reach a limit:

  • Analyses: Additional analyses are queued but not processed until next period or upgrade
  • Proposals: Generation is paused; existing proposals remain accessible
  • Storage: New uploads are blocked; existing files remain accessible
  • API Calls: Requests return 429 (Rate Limited) until next period

Note

Cothon never automatically charges for overages. When you hit a limit, the feature is paused until your next billing period or you upgrade. No surprise charges.

Billing Management

Payment Methods

Accepted payment methods:

  • Credit card (Visa, Mastercard, American Express)
  • Debit card
  • Bank transfer (Enterprise plans only)
  • Purchase order (Enterprise plans, annual billing only)

Billing History

View and download invoices for all past payments:

  • Date, amount, and plan details for each invoice
  • Download individual invoices as PDF
  • Export billing history as CSV for accounting

Tax Information

  • Prices are displayed excluding applicable taxes
  • GST/HST is applied based on your province of registration
  • Quebec customers are charged QST in addition to GST
  • Tax-exempt organizations can submit exemption certificates

Annual vs. Monthly Billing

Billing CycleDiscountCommitment
MonthlyNoneCancel anytime
Annual20% savings12-month commitment

Tip

Annual billing saves 20% compared to monthly. If you've been using Cothon for 3+ months and plan to continue, switching to annual billing is an easy cost saving.

Switching Billing Cycles

  • Monthly → Annual: Takes effect immediately with prorated credit
  • Annual → Monthly: Takes effect at the end of your current annual term

Cancellation

Cancelling Your Subscription

Warning

After cancellation, your account data is retained for 30 days in case you want to reactivate. After 30 days, data is permanently deleted per our data retention policy. Export anything you need before cancelling.

Reactivating After Cancellation

If you cancelled within the last 30 days:

  1. Log in to your account
  2. You'll see a reactivation prompt
  3. Choose a plan and payment method
  4. All your data will be restored immediately

Enterprise Features

Enterprise plans include additional capabilities:

FeatureDescription
SSO/SAMLSingle sign-on with your identity provider
Custom ContractsNegotiated terms and SLAs
Dedicated SupportNamed Customer Success Manager
Custom IntegrationsTailored integrations with your systems
On-premise OptionDeploy in your own cloud environment
TrainingOnboarding and ongoing training for your team
Volume DiscountsPricing based on total organization usage
